Ordinals
beta
Address bc1q5e2ju3cxnaeqxcsj89m73p5thk4t070qpj4s6a
sat balance
10823
outputs
f3e4772d3dd27830bf808ea103bfc724b685fa7a8e59d02178dec8d3b52bdb0e:1